Mealworms are particularly notable for their high protein content, with approximately 50-70% of their dry weight composed of protein. This is essential for chickens, especially during their growth phase or when they are laying eggs. Protein supports muscle development and tissue repair, which are vital for healthy growth and productivity. Additionally, mealworms contain healthy fats, primarily unsaturated fatty acids, which provide energy and contribute to overall fat metabolism.

Beyond protein and fats, mealworms are rich in essential vitamins such as B vitamins (B1, B2, B3, B5, B6, B7, B9, and B12) and vitamin E. These vitamins play various roles in maintaining health; for instance, B vitamins support metabolic processes and energy production, while vitamin E acts as an antioxidant, helping to protect cells from damage. Mealworms also offer minerals like calcium, phosphorus, and potassium, which are crucial for bone health and egg production.

The methods of feeding mealworms to chickens generally fall into two categories: live mealworms and dried mealworms. Each method has its own impact on chicken acceptance and health benefits.

Methods of Introducing Mealworms

When considering how to feed mealworms to chickens, several approaches can be taken. Below are effective methods along with their advantages:

  • Treats: Feeding mealworms as treats is perhaps the most popular method. Chickens can be given live or dried mealworms by hand, which promotes bonding and can also be a rewarding experience for both the birds and the owner.
  • Mixed with Feed: Incorporating mealworms directly into the chicken’s regular feed can enhance the nutritional profile of their diet. This can be particularly effective for ensuring that all birds consume the added nutrients.
  • Supplemental Feeding Stations: Setting up designated feeding stations for mealworms allows chickens to access them at their leisure. This method can reduce competition among birds and encourages natural foraging behaviors.
  • In Treat Dispensers: Using treat dispensers that release mealworms gradually can stimulate mental activity in chickens and keep them engaged, mimicking their natural foraging instincts.

The choice between live and dried mealworms also influences acceptance and health effects. Chickens generally show a preference for live mealworms due to their movement, which can entice birds to hunt and play. However, dried mealworms are easier to store, have a longer shelf life, and still provide essential nutrients.

In terms of transitioning chickens to include mealworms in their diet, it’s advisable to start with small quantities mixed with their regular feed. Gradually increase the amount over a week or two while monitoring their acceptance and behavior. This method helps to acclimate their digestive system to the new food source, ensuring a smooth transition.

Setting Up Your Mealworm Farm

Creating a successful mealworm farm involves several key steps, starting with proper housing. You can use a plastic container or a wooden box with a lid to keep the environment controlled. Ensure the container has ventilation holes for air circulation.

Begin by adding a substrate, which can be bran, oats, or other grains, providing both a habitat and nutritional base for the mealworms. Fill the container about 2-3 inches deep. Next, introduce the mealworms (preferably initially at the larval stage) into the substrate. A good starting point is around 500 to 1000 mealworms.

For optimal conditions, focus on the following factors:

  • Temperature: Maintain a temperature range of 75°F to 80°F (24°C to 27°C) for ideal growth and development of mealworms.
  • Humidity: Keep humidity levels around 40-60%. Too much moisture can lead to mold growth, while low humidity can dehydrate the worms.
  • Diet: Feed mealworms a diet rich in carbohydrates. You can use grain-based substrates, along with fresh fruits and vegetables for added moisture, such as carrots or potatoes, which can also help maintain humidity.

Mealworms will take about 10 weeks to mature from larvae to pupae, and then into beetles. It’s essential to keep the substrate clean and replace it as needed to avoid bacteria build-up.

Harvesting and Maintaining Supply

You can start harvesting your mealworms at around 10 weeks. To do this effectively, separate the beetles from the larvae by gently sifting through the substrate. When collecting mealworms, ensure to leave some behind to sustain the colony.

To maintain a continuous supply, follow a timeline:
– Week 0: Introduce mealworms into the substrate.
– Weeks 4-6: Monitor growth and feed regularly while ensuring ideal conditions.
– Week 10: Start harvesting; ensure some remain to continue the cycle.

Mealworms possess an impressive ability to convert feed into protein efficiently. They require significantly less feed than traditional livestock; for instance, mealworms can convert approximately 2 kg of feed into 1 kg of body mass. In contrast, cattle may require upwards of 8 kg of feed to yield the same amount of meat. The implications of this efficiency extend beyond just feed conversion; the reduced resource needs lead to a decrease in greenhouse gas emissions. Mealworms emit considerably less methane and carbon dioxide during their life cycle compared to cattle or pigs. Thus, incorporating mealworms into poultry diets can significantly reduce the overall carbon footprint of the poultry farming sector.

Can chickens eat mealworms every day?

Yes, chickens can eat mealworms daily, but moderation is key. They should be treated as a supplement to a balanced diet rather than a primary food source.

How do mealworms compare to other protein sources?

Mealworms are high in protein and have a favorable amino acid profile, making them an excellent alternative to traditional protein sources like fishmeal or soy.

Are dried mealworms as nutritious as live ones?

Dried mealworms retain much of their nutritional value, but live mealworms may offer better hydration and stimulate more natural feeding behaviors in chickens.

How long can mealworms be stored?

Dried mealworms can be stored for several months if kept in a cool, dry place. Live mealworms can last several weeks if properly cared for.

Do mealworms help with molting in chickens?

Yes, the protein in mealworms can support chickens during molting, promoting better feather regrowth and overall health during this stressful time.
